From nobody Sat Oct 07 11:50:51 2023 X-Original-To: dev-commits-ports-main@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 4S2kC632RJz4wr1G; Sat, 7 Oct 2023 11:50:58 +0000 (UTC) (envelope-from mat@freebsd.org) Received: from smtp.freebsd.org (smtp.freebsd.org [IPv6:2610:1c1:1:606c::24b:4]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(4096 bits) client-digest SHA256) (Client CN "smtp.freebsd.org", Issuer "R3"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 4S2kC62d0bz3dfW; Sat, 7 Oct 2023 11:50:58 +0000 (UTC) (envelope-from mat@freebsd.org)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1696679458;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:cc:mime-version:mime-version:content-type:content-type: in-reply-to:in-reply-to:references:references; bh=bdZ4LHnja4Ezd26xdUhn+LkHJ9tIROU39bPbZDS+cbs=; b=pmFn/LgbBrKJcV/AEL00gGROE2QCwvRd/9u1jOJ5d7sc9VHatK5no1+lmGXF4qUJWEWHkc Lzglh/TE+R1XS9VzHLqowPmd6udFXeBGpBocfOI9kQyb9Q1vMY9/77uP5O0sZvYFULFKSM bLIAixmvZYqnXqFDGTbfoTIDmFkrzv1jzU/ebo6o8RRVAg+oabk9JUCOGjacaRhtLw1qbs YbEq2+gI9EaJLlHtds3hCWBBp8X7iMFGS3OcMmrI3KQoTN05NdATbzroAzGX8tc1fsoBiy s/fCG/IQDe49CYdeTzRsDtQzwm/8VErMzJacvqv1UeoNmJTKgA/okAWNj5NS+Q== ARC-Seal: i=1; s=dkim; d=freebsd.org; t=1696679458; a=rsa-sha256; cv=none; b=eFw3yEfV8qUUyIvQnqT2yY5zGVsLm4ChGOZ1hvL+WfbChVaIexo3hlwtSUk+CHpQ7wrEoW rJ7h1d+lfhsGYIVmS095WZLGfjExzQKwVVA64aqgCih+YxIcerB/lpfiLuyEdEdNo5s2DQ wfZ9GVXyu5u+qzmaRwUR3Ibs5fheo3utkCh8DBGVripyYWZjS0cWmhNgoXHTXAhvfSnm99 xI1R/bwPu059fgsPEacobB2DRjtWs3tFv8L42MBt++/N+tSBFec1sf6HUtzSMvlTZj4dj6 MEnJ0mf41WsBxXeNVJyaiq+qqaC3PgHDwO0PHjPl0wR17qImhTZPqi0D3NtORA== ARC-Authentication-Results: i=1; mx1.freebsd.org; none 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1696679458;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:cc:mime-version:mime-version:content-type:content-type: in-reply-to:in-reply-to:references:references; bh=bdZ4LHnja4Ezd26xdUhn+LkHJ9tIROU39bPbZDS+cbs=; b=V+EdUcqJ/IJu6Kh7y93m1pTb+LbNZSZLab/BVJb4Gee/ZaHrs6nACub/XE1I4fqlHA/Zvf kI01IEVTs9TjJLhb8x7kRejhg87PU+GkRS6NOc68Sy/QQT/9bREoj76if0ZfZtYC6lUThH AjAGHVv75E5TrclmyW2/v5VGZ3INl4akfPUAFH3jToWZVGCBptD6hqnEPxbT6kXQNH7OD2 gaeKF0FgXYRjRd8zBjj8aJxrXUG5N+q+2YCpkQjb4HPP+mN4OlJwowkue4+GBqEbBhggQI KIcvdNn35bq3MFEDKiaSXcpEV/crpwTK3c7j4pnJIoBilEQPx7kDQoWI5hfAvg== Received: from mail.j.mat.cc (owncloud.cube.mat.cc [79.143.240.228]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(4096 bits) client-digest SHA256) (Client CN "mail.mat.cc", Issuer "R3" (verified OK)) (Authenticated sender: mat/mail) by smtp.freebsd.org (Postfix) with ESMTPSA id 4S2kC60xT6zkTq; Sat, 7 Oct 2023 11:50:58 +0000 (UTC) (envelope-from mat@freebsd.org) Received: from aching.in.mat.cc (unknown [IPv6:2a01:e0a:836:f670:e9e0:559a:2db6:6cd]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ange ECDHE (P-256) server-signature RSA-PSS (4096 bits) server-digest SHA256) (No client certificate requested) (Authenticated sender: mat@mat.cc) by mail.j.mat.cc (Postfix) with ESMTPSA id D938A942D80; Sat, 7 Oct 2023 11:50:55 +0000 (UTC) Date: Sat, 7 Oct 2023 13:50:51 +0200 From: Mathieu Arnold To: Muhammad Moinur Rahman Cc: ports-committers@freebsd.org, dev-commits-ports-all@freebsd.org, dev-commits-ports-main@freebsd.org Subject: Re: git: 27d632110931 - main - Mk/bsd.options.desc.mk: Add NOASLR Message-ID: References: <202310071101.397B19mS050896@gitrepo.freebsd.org> List-Id: Commits to the main branch of the FreeBSD ports repository List-Archive: https://lists.freebsd.org/archives/dev-commits-ports-main List-Help: List-Post: List-Subscribe: List-Unsubscribe: Sender: owner-dev-commits-ports-main@freebsd.org X-BeenThere: dev-commits-ports-main@freebsd.org MIME-Version: 1.0 Content-Type: multipart/signed; micalg=pgp-sha512; protocol="application/pgp-signature"; boundary="kxv2lf7kzjbjlhii" Content-Disposition: inline In-Reply-To: <202310071101.397B19mS050896@gitrepo.freebsd.org> --kxv2lf7kzjbjlhii Content-Type: text/plain; charset=us-ascii Content-Disposition: inline Content-Transfer-Encoding: quoted-printable On Sat, Oct 07, 2023 at 11:01:09AM +0000, Muhammad Moinur Rahman wrote: > The branch main has been updated by bofh: >=20 > URL: https://cgit.FreeBSD.org/ports/commit/?id=3D27d6321109319aa95bb3c654= f259d4d12e844969 >=20 > commit 27d6321109319aa95bb3c654f259d4d12e844969 > Author: Muhammad Moinur Rahman > AuthorDate: 2023-10-07 10:48:48 +0000 > Commit: Muhammad Moinur Rahman > CommitDate: 2023-10-07 11:00:34 +0000 >=20 > Mk/bsd.options.desc.mk: Add NOASLR > =20 > As we have switched to ASLR by default from 13.2-RELEASE there will be > more corner cases where we will need to disable/enable ASLR for certa= in > binaries. Add this DESC so that we can easily optionize ASLR. Options should be positive, you enable an option to enable something, and you disable an option to disable something. This should be called ASLR, not NOASLR. --=20 Mathieu Arnold --kxv2lf7kzjbjlhii Content-Type: application/pgp-signature; name="signature.asc" -----BEGIN PGP SIGNATURE----- iQITBAABCgB9FiEE9XJBpJetWizkEBUef2IOCp6dQb4FAmUhRhpfFIAAAAAALgAo aXNzdWVyLWZwckBub3RhdGlvbnMub3BlbnBncC5maWZ0aGhvcnNlbWFuLm5ldEY1 NzI0MUE0OTdBRDVBMkNFNDEwMTUxRTdGNjIwRTBBOUU5RDQxQkUACgkQf2IOCp6d Qb7Kywv/VM8HHYKdDuwseY4i2vtBzhw1EsBUsynNpC1X2xFC02uMFBENJ3WSf/2n JdBgI6FuU++lFgLjzX1kKpo+W7XP1Sa/WBzb9W/6oo1Fy6guxKUWOtX8ngvgx4pd BDXHEpqZHXI4aOyO4pGyRlqM+q6+/XZ3hbinwPjcQdOY4G/DRnIuGaq8F+7RfbNp /tnvJ73OxczMghBOusKHpxPLFYi0RsT/9ySJJpYoGR2IJDHwbQfE0B4Px/G1zbAG 0NrlTr61rZuJx+FgCnme+bylbzfgoxsFVwz58FiMLIPW+9b9UHM3Nb7uMewrSiNW 2gnRRv05T6ggt1d/zszHNo0BBHfDljFSt9gnOW67Cw/M5y21jFC3SZsph/eMlNCz G/aNBYEP2aqmQZfMeGFIm0jWo2MpNUjiP4CkUStlXFwnIH7tRu3rdus6xG9AZnpK 30Qr+SNvXz5vtjtickLAESUvuqxDZylwIeavb3FS78aErGMRG7hcoQAzaCMR18TJ axea1X4Z =dP8T -----END PGP SIGNATURE----- --kxv2lf7kzjbjlhii--